Applied Materials Stock Soars on AI-Driven Semiconductor Demand

The semiconductor equipment sector is experiencing unprecedented growth, and Applied Materials stands at the forefront of this expansion. Capitalizing on the artificial intelligence revolution, the company is achieving record performance through groundbreaking technological advancements. However, regulatory challenges present potential headwinds for this remarkable ascent.

Strong Fundamentals Underpin Market Confidence

Applied Materials continues to demonstrate robust financial health alongside its technological leadership. For the third quarter of 2025, the company reported record revenue of $7.3 billion, representing an 8% year-over-year increase. The corporation has further strengthened investor confidence through its consistent dividend policy, maintaining uninterrupted payouts for 21 consecutive years.

Market experts point to Applied Materials’ dominant position in materials engineering and its high utilization rates within advanced manufacturing processes as key competitive advantages.

Industry Momentum and Innovation Drive Performance

The global race for AI computing power has created extraordinary demand for sophisticated chip manufacturing technology. Applied Materials shares have surged approximately 33% over the past month alone, reflecting market enthusiasm for the sector’s prospects.

Recent momentum received additional support when Dutch chip equipment manufacturer ASML reported unexpectedly strong order figures, signaling broader industry strength.

Applied Materials is advancing the field with three new semiconductor fabrication systems specifically engineered for AI chip production. Among these innovations, the Kinex Bonding System enables more powerful chips with reduced energy consumption—precisely what technology giants require for their AI infrastructure.

Analyst Outlook Remains Bullish

Financial institutions have significantly revised their price targets upward, reflecting growing optimism:

  • Wolfe Research raised its target to $260 (from $200)
  • Goldman Sachs increased its projection to $250 (from $215)
  • Wells Fargo adjusted upward to $250 (from $240)

Regulatory Challenges Loom

Despite the positive trajectory, Applied Materials faces potential obstacles. New U.S. export controls could impact revenue, with estimates suggesting approximately $600 million in sales may be at risk during the 2026 fiscal year.

The company acknowledged these concerns in its latest quarterly report, noting a “dynamic macroeconomic and political environment” that creates uncertainty in its Chinese operations.

The critical question for investors remains whether Applied Materials can extend its technological leadership sufficiently to offset potential regulatory constraints in key markets.
